Minister of State Eng.Patricie Uwase Inaugurates 110/30 kv substation and Mukungwa-Nyabihu transimission line
Nyabihu 09 July, 2022 – Nyabihu Substation project fully inaugurated by two years under construction. The event was officiated by the Minister of State in the Ministry of Infrastructure Honourable Patricie UWASE.
The completed facility has a 110kv transmission line linking it with Mukungwa I hydropower plant in Musanze district. The project is meant to provide quality of the electricity, stabilise distribution network and ensure reliable of power supply in different parts of the Northern, Western and Southern Provinces in Rwanda
This project will have direct impact on the lives of the citizens and it is part of our big plan to ensure that the Rwanda’s electricity supply meets the increasing demand. Minister noted
This is in line with NST1 ambitious targets where all households will have access to electricity 100% by 2024 from the current 71.92%. Much emphasis is put on stabilizing the entire network to accelerate economic activities in cities to increase industrial growth and other productive areas due to reliable and affordable electricity. Minister added.
The construction of this 40MV Nyabihu substation and related transmission and distribution lines will significantly reduce power outages, voltage fluctuations and voltage drops in different parts in the Western and Northern region.
The Government of Rwanda is continuously mobolising resources to ensure every citizen has access to electricity either through on-grid connection or off-grid solutions. This will enhance economic development and improve standardards of living in the communities.
